Our environmental coalition has appealed to the U.S. Nuclear Regulatory Commissioners (NRC) against adverse rulings by the agency’s Atomic Safety Licensing Board Panel regarding self-inflicted steam generator (SG) tube degradation at Palisades in Michigan. Our expert witness, nuclear engineer Arnie Gundersen, has warned NRC’s Advisory Committee on Reactor Safeguards, not only about the SGs, but also Primary Water Stress Corrosion Cracking, recently revealed by Holtec, throughout the Primary Coolant System. These safety risks join many others as Holtec claims it will restart the zombie reactor by end of year. The company has also floated restarting Indian Point, NY’s closed reactors near New York City, despite already having partially dismantled them.
